# Getting help with Mirascope If you need help getting started with **Mirascope** or with advanced usage, the following sources may be useful. ### Mirascope Community (Discord) The [Mirascope Community](https://mirascope.com/discord-invite) is a great place to ask questions and get help and chat about Mirascope. ### Usage Documentation The [documentation](/docs/mirascope) is the most complete guide on how to get started with **Mirascope**. ### SDK API Documentation The [API Reference](/docs/v1/api) gives reference docs for the **Mirascope** library, auto-generated directly from the code so it's always up-to-date. ### GitHub Issues The [Mirascope GitHub Issues](https://github.com/Mirascope/mirascope/issues) are a great place to ask questions and give us feedback. ### Email You can also email us at [support@mirascope.com](mailto:support@mirascope.com) or [feedback@mirascope.com](mailto:feedback@mirascope.com). ## How you can help Mirascope ### Star Mirascope on GitHub ⭐️ You can "star" Mirascope on [GitHub](https://github.com/mirascope/mirascope) ⭐️ ### Connect with the authors - Follow us on GitHub - See other related Open Source projects that might help you with machine learning - Follow William Bakst on [Twitter/X](https://twitter.com/WilliamBakst) - Tell me how you use mirascope - Hear about new announcements or releases - Connect with William Bakst on [LinkedIn](https://www.linkedin.com/in/wbakst/) - Give me any feedback or suggestions about what we're building ### Post about Mirascope - Twitter, Reddit, Hackernews, LinkedIn, and others. - We love to hear about how Mirascope has helped you and how you are using it. ### Help Others We are a kind and welcoming community that encourages you to help others with their questions on GitHub Issues or in our Slack Community. - Guide for asking questions - First, search through issues and discussions to see if others have faced similar issues - Be as specific as possible, add minimal reproducible example - List out things you have tried, errors, etc - Close the issue if your question has been successfully answered - Guide for answering questions - Understand the question, ask clarifying questions - If there is sample code, reproduce the issue with code given by original poster - Give them solution or possibly an alternative that might be better than what original poster is trying to do - Ask original poster to close the issue ### Review Pull Requests You are encouraged to review any pull requests. Here is a guideline on how to review a pull request: - Understand the problem the pull request is trying to solve - Ask clarification questions to determine whether the pull request belongs in the package - Check the code, run it locally, see if it solves the problem described by the pull request - Add a comment with screenshots or accompanying code to verify that you have tested it - Check for tests - Request the original poster to add tests if they do not exist - Check that tests fail before the PR and succeed after - This will greatly speed up the review process for a PR and will ultimately make Mirascope a better package
